Job Duties and Responsibilities:
* Work 1:1 with children, ages 3-5 years, with developmental delays
* Travel to children's preschool programs to provide instruction and support
* Collaborate with family members and multi-disciplinary teams to develop goals and outcomes
* Work with family members to facilitate active involvement at home
* Maintain proper documentation and write progress reports as required by NYSED and NYC DOE
* Successful completion of all background checks, as per program, NYC and NYS requirements
* The SEIT is responsible for the coordination of services (as per NYSED regulations):
* Working with the CPSE to resolve any scheduling or service delivery issues
* Sharing information with related service providers to support the integration of SEIT and related services
* Gathering progress reports and anecdotal information relating to the students’ progress from all related service providers to ensure that the SEIT has a general knowledge of the student’s progress and any significant problems, in each related service area
* Participating in person or by telephone in all CPSE meetings
* Providing progress information to parents and the CPSE
* Ensuring effective communication practices, such as telephone conferences, as needed
